html{
margin:0px;
padding:0px;
}
body{
background-image: url(../images/bg.gif);
font-family: Arial, Helvetica, sans-serif;
font-size: 12px;
text-align:center;
margin:0px;
padding:0px;
}
#site_container{
width:1000px;
background-image: url(../images/site_bg.gif);
background-repeat:repeat-y;
margin:0px;
margin:10px auto;
margin-left:3px;
padding:0px;
position:relative;
}
#header{
width:1000px;
height:163px;
background-image: url(../images/hdr.gif);
background-repeat: no-repeat;
z-index: 50;
}
table.content{

}
#logo{
width:137px;
height:59px;
background-image: url(../images/logo.gif);
position:absolute;
top:0px;
left:215px;
}
#timer{
position:absolute;
top:13px;
right:213px;
z-index: 30;
color:White;
}
.orario{
background-color:White;
}
#banner{
width:603px;
height: 225px;
margin:-100px 0 0 198px;
_margin:-100px 0 15px 0px;
border-bottom:1px solid White;
}
.tastoni{
margin:17px 0 0px 30px;
_margin:0px 0 0px 30px;
padding:0;
}
#content{
}
.pul_team, .pul_prog, .pul_radi, .pul_asco{
width:121px;
height: 136px;
}
.pul_team a{
width:118px;
height: 130px;
background-image: url(../images/team_a.gif);
border:0px;
text-decoration: none;
display:block;
}
.pul_team a:hover{
background-image: url(../images/team_h.gif);
}
.pul_prog a{
width:118px;
height: 130px;
background-image: url(../images/prog_a.gif);
border:0px;
text-decoration: none;
display:block;
}
.pul_prog a:hover{
background-image: url(../images/prog_h.gif);
}
.pul_radi a{
width:118px;
height: 130px;
background-image: url(../images/radio_a.gif);
border:0px;
text-decoration: none;
display:block;
}
.pul_radi a:hover{
background-image: url(../images/radio_h.gif);
}
.pul_asco a{
width:118px;
height: 130px;
background-image: url(../images/ascolta_a.gif);
border:0px;
text-decoration: none;
display:block;
}
.pul_asco a:hover{
background-image: url(../images/ascolta_h.gif);
}
#veneto{
width:187px;
height: 199px;
position:absolute;
top:1px;
right:12px;
}
#veneto a{
width:186px;
height:207px;
background-image: url(../images/veneto_a.gif);
display: block;
}
#veneto a:hover{
background-image: url(../images/veneto_h.gif);
}
#submenu{
width:166px;
height: 35px;
/*background-image: url(../images/submenu.gif);*/
position:absolute;
top:470px;
right: 23px;
}
div.shoutcast{
width: 158px;
height: 39px;
background-image: url(../images/shoutcast.jpg);
position:absolute;
top:800px;/*top:407px;*/
right:27px;
display: block;
}
a:hover.shoutcast{
background-image:url(../images/shoutcast_h.jpg);
}
#menu{
position:absolute;
top:595px;
right:0px;
width:186px;
height:120px;
}
#menu2{
position:absolute;
top:955px;
right:0px;
width:186px;
height:120px;
}
#menu a, #menu2 a{
width:180px;
height:23px;
line-height: 23px;
display:block;
font-size: 12px;
font-weight: bold;
text-decoration: none;
background-color: #424241;
border-top:1px solid #3D423B;
border-right:1px solid #3D423B;
border-bottom:1px solid #A3B4C1;
border-left:1px solid #3D423B;
color:White;
/*margin-bottom:3px;*/
padding-left:10px;
}
#menu a:hover, #menu2 a:hover{
background-color:#A3B4C1;
color:#3D423B;
border:1px solid #3D423B;
}
#previsioni{
width:100px;
height:68px;
position:absolute;
top:860px;
right:65px;
}
#previsioni a{
width:100px;
height:68px;
background-image: url(../images/previsioni.gif);
display: block;
}
#equalizzatore{

}
#equalizzatore a{

}
.home a{
width:103px;
height:14px;
background-image: url(../images/home_a.gif);
background-repeat: no-repeat;
display: block;
}
.home a:hover{
background-image: url(../images/home_h.gif);
}
.onair a{
width:186px;
height:15px;
background-image: url(../images/store_a.gif);
background-repeat: no-repeat;
display: block;
margin-top:3px;
}
.onair a:hover{
background-image: url(../images/store_h.gif);
}
.classifica a{
width:104px;
height:14px;
background-image: url(../images/classifica_a.gif);
background-repeat: no-repeat;
display: block;
margin-top:3px;
}
.classifica a:hover{
background-image: url(../images/classifica_h.gif);
}
.programmi a{
width:104px;
height:14px;
background-image: url(../images/programmi_a.gif);
background-repeat: no-repeat;
display: block;
margin-top:3px;
}
.programmi a:hover{
background-image: url(../images/programmi_h.gif);
}
.team a{
width:60px;
height:14px;
background-image: url(../images/teamenu_a.gif);
background-repeat: no-repeat;
display: block;
margin-top:3px;
}
.team a:hover{
background-image: url(../images/teamenu_h.gif);
}
.newsmenu a{
width:61px;
height:15px;
background-image: url(../images/news_a.gif);
background-repeat: no-repeat;
display: block;
margin-top:3px;
}
.newsmenu a:hover{
background-image: url(../images/news_h.gif);
}
.info a{
width:58px;
height:15px;
background-image: url(../images/info_a.gif);
background-repeat: no-repeat;
display: block;
margin-top:3px;
}
.info a:hover{
background-image: url(../images/info_h.gif);
}
.newsletter a{
width:113px;
height:15px;
background-image: url(../images/newsletter_a.gif);
background-repeat: no-repeat;
display: block;
margin-top:3px;
}
.newsletter a:hover{
background-image: url(../images/newsletter_h.gif);
}
.message{
width:606px;
margin: 3px 0px 15px 28px;
font-size:14px;
color:#403F41;
line-height: 18px;
}
/*.news_title{
width:570px;
height:300px;
text-align:right;
vertical-align: bottom;
margin-right:10px;
_margin-top:-17px;
}*/
.news_title{
position:absolute;
top: 523px;
right:199px;
}
.news_box{
width:560px;
_width:575px;
height:120px;
border:1px solid #A3B4C1;
list-style: none;
margin:0px;
padding:5px;
margin-left:35px;
}
.spacer{
width:575px;
height:30px;
font-size: 12px;
line-height: 30px;
color:White;
background-color: #091867;
margin-left:35px;
border-top:1px solid #A3B4C1;
}
.spacer a, .staff a, .staff3 a{
text-decoration:none;
color:#A3B4C1;
/*font-weight:bold;*/
letter-spacing: -1px;
}
.spacer a:hover, .staff a:hover, .staff3 a:hover{
color:White;
text-decoration: underline;
}
.news{
font-size: 12px;
margin-bottom:3px;
}
.news a{
text-decoration:none;
color:#403F41;
}
.news a:hover{
color:#636363;
}
.staff{
width:575px;
margin-left:34px;
margin-bottom:30px;
text-align: justify;
font-family: Arial, Helvetica, sans-serif;
font-size: 12px;
color: White;
}
.staff2{
width:603px;
margin-bottom:30px;
margin-left:18px;
margin-top:12px;
}
.staff3{
width:575px;
height: 480px;
margin-left:34px;
margin-bottom:30px;
text-align: justify;
font-family: Arial, Helvetica, sans-serif;
font-size: 12px;
color: White;
}
.iframe{
width:603px;
height:403px;
margin-left:-34px;
}
.staff h2 a{
text-decoration:none;
}
.staff h2 a:hover{
color:White;
}
.staff img{
float:left;
margin-right:15px;
border:7px solid White;
}
.staff3 img{
text-align:center;
border:7px solid White;
margin-left:20px;
}
.background{
width:603px;
height: 473px;
background-image: url(../images/mixer.jpg);
background-repeat: no-repeat;
margin-left:18px;
margin-top:0px;
margin-bottom:1px;
}
.pippovalente a{
width:168px;
height:43px;
background-image: url(../images/pippovalente.gif);
margin-top:10px;
display:block;
}
.captainask a{
width:168px;
height:43px;
background-image: url(../images/captainask.gif);
display:block;
}
.pierobalzoni a{
width:168px;
height:43px;
background-image: url(../images/pierobalzoni.gif);
display:block;
}
.artisti{
width:176px;
height: 700px;
position:absolute;
top:180px;
left:22px;
}
.titolo_artisti{
width:166px;
height: 35px;
background-image: url(../images/titolo_artisti.gif);
margin-bottom:15px;
}
.artisti a{
font-size: 12px;
width:83px;
border-bottom:1px dotted White;
display:block;
margin-bottom:3px;
text-decoration:none;
color:white;
line-height: 20px;
}
.artisti img{
border:0px;
margin-bottom:3px;
border:0px;
}
.artisti a:hover{
color:#ED171F;
}
.bannerino{
	width:184px;
	height: 100px;
	background-image: url(../images/banner_pippo.jpg);
	position:absolute;
	top:63px;
	left:13px;
}
